South Wenatchee occupies a sun-drenched shelf of earth where the persistent flow of the Columbia River dictates the slow, deliberate pace of the valley floor. It lies 1.9 miles south-southeast of East Wenatchee, WA (from East Wenatchee, WA: bearing 166°T), and is situated 2.7 miles south-southeast of Wenatchee.
